Service was great. Lots of tables and chairs available and has a play area next to it in case you have kids who wants to go play while you enjoy your food. I was really just curious to try the halo-halo here. But it didn’t deliver. It’s loaded with beans, shaved ice and topped with delicious leche flan and ube ice cream. I’ve never had a halo-halo that had mainly beans as ingredients so this version threw me off.

Acceptable but not good. The Hokkaido tea was watery imo but the flavor is still there. The popcorn chicken was your regular unseasoned bits of deep fried chicken and not the basil/taiwanese popcorn chicken I’ve come to expect from boba places or something similar at least. Kind of a let down in that sense
